profile · synthesized from sources

PRATTSVILLE ART PROJECT INC is a nonprofit organization based in Prattsville, New York, established to create a community-based arts association. The organization focuses on fostering local engagement through arts and cultural initiatives. Specific programs or activities are not detailed in available public filings.
